What companies run services between Circular Quay Station, NSW, Australia and Olympic Park Stadium, VIC, Australia?

NSW TrainLink XPT operates a train from Central Station to Southern Cross 5 times a day. Tickets cost $65–250 and the journey takes 10h 50m. Alternatively, Firefly Express operates a bus from Central Station to Southern Cross Coach Terminal once daily. Tickets cost $95–99 and the journey takes 11h 15m. Greyhound Australia also services this route once daily.
